Indigenous Demonstrators Arrive To DC On Horseback
Members of the Muwekma Ohlone Tribe of the San Francisco Bay Area, along with other tribal groups and their supporters, set up an encampment on the National Mall near the U.S. Capitol in Washington, D.C. on Indigenous Peoples' Day, October 14, 2024. The demonstrators rode across the country on horseback as part of the protest titled the 'Trail of Truth', arriving in Capitol Hill to demand federal recognition for Indigenous tribes.
